Kampala City Hall magistrate’s court Monday 13th,2025 remanded
Assistant Superintendent of Police (ASP) Clive Nsiima after being charged with assaulting a shop attendant.

Nsiima dressing in a white shirt and black trousers and mask appeared calm and composed.

He was arrested over the weekend after his footages while slapping a female attendant went viral.

His charges were read out by the prosecutor and he denied them before the chief magistrate, Nicholas Aisu who remanded him until October 16, 2025, pending a court ruling on his bail application.

Court heard that Nsiima while at Shell Kyanja supermarket slapped miss Pellan Atuhumurize and threatened violence.

However Nsiima’s lawyer, Hamaza Kyamanywa, had sought for bail, citing ongoing reconciliations between Nsiima and the victim, Atuhumurize

Nsiima is a senior officer attached to the Counter Terrorism Directorate’s Oil and Gas Protection Unit of the police force.

He had reportedly parked and bought items amounting to shs 31,000 which he didn’t pay promptly forcing the victim to ran towards him as he drove away.

This didn’t go well with the officer who jumped out, slapped her twice before settling the bill.
